Elise Leocadio
About Elise Leocadio
Elise Leocadio is the Design Ops & UX Research Lead at CVC CORP, where she has worked since 2022. With a background in consumer insights and user experience, she has held various roles in notable companies, including Livelo Brasil and Claro Brasil, and possesses a strong educational foundation in business administration and design.
